Sean Belanga is a shareholder and co-founder of GTC and has over 20 years of experience in M&A and intellectual property transactions. His clients include Fortune 100 technology companies, public institutions, and private companies in the software, information technology, consumer electronics, biotechnology, education, healthcare and entertainment industries. In addition to his experience representing acquirers in well over 300 M&A transactions, Sean has helped many private companies develop and execute successful liquidity strategies. He also has extensive experience advising clients in complex licensing and commercial transactions and has served in a consulting role on numerous IP-related litigation matters.

Prior to founding GTC, Sean was a member of the IP & Technology and M&A practice groups at Skadden, Arps. Sean holds a B.A. from Boston University, a Master of Arts from Brown University, and a J.D. from Harvard Law School.


GTC Law Group

GTC was founded in 2002 on the belief that the traditional law firm model should be redefined in order to attract the most innovative legal minds and truly partner with clients. We created a distinctly different firm, organized to be as efficient and nimble as the growth enterprises we serve.

Our results have been exceptional. We have helped early stage companies achieve significant exits and serve as M&A, IP strategy and IP transactions counsel to some of the world’s largest companies and investors.

We are a tight-knit team of lawyers and technologists working seamlessly together from coast to coast. Our aim is, and always has been, to help our clients compete better and responsibly achieve extraordinary outcomes.
